W.A.'s volleyball team took over where others left behind. Coached by Mrs. Carolyn Steenhoek, the volleyball team went all the way to the section 4A championships only to meet defeat. The team posted an impressive 1 1-4 season. With only two seniors leaving the team, they will continue to have a strong, experienced team for many years to come.
